Seton Hill University

Overview

Seton Hill University is a prestigious institution located in Greensburg, PA, USA. With a commitment to excellence, the college offers a wide range of undergraduate and graduate programs in various fields. The campus is situated at a convenient location with the following geographical coordinates:

  • City: Greensburg
  • State: PA
  • Latitude: 40.309407
  • Longitude: -79.557433
  • ZIP Code: 15601

Established with the aim of fostering academic excellence, Seton Hill University provides state-of-the-art facilities and experienced faculty to ensure a rich learning environment for students from all over the world.

Courses Offered

Course Name Degree Type
Communication and Media Studies. Bachelor's Degree
Journalism. Bachelor's Degree
Computer Science. Bachelor's Degree
Computer/Information Technology Administration and Management. Bachelor's Degree
Educational/Instructional Media Design. Master's Degree
Special Education and Teaching. Post-baccalaureate Certificate
Special Education and Teaching. Master's Degree
Special Education and Teaching. Graduate/Professional Certificate
Teacher Education and Professional Development, Specific Levels and Methods. Bachelor's Degree
Teacher Education and Professional Development, Specific Levels and Methods. Master's Degree
Teacher Education and Professional Development, Specific Levels and Methods. Graduate/Professional Certificate
Teacher Education and Professional Development, Specific Subject Areas. Bachelor's Degree
Education, Other. Master's Degree
Education, Other. Graduate/Professional Certificate
Romance Languages, Literatures, and Linguistics. Bachelor's Degree
English Language and Literature, General. Bachelor's Degree
Rhetoric and Composition/Writing Studies. Undergraduate Certificate or Diploma
Rhetoric and Composition/Writing Studies. Bachelor's Degree
Rhetoric and Composition/Writing Studies. Master's Degree
Liberal Arts and Sciences, General Studies and Humanities. Bachelor's Degree
Biology, General. Bachelor's Degree
Biochemistry, Biophysics and Molecular Biology. Bachelor's Degree
Mathematics. Bachelor's Degree
Holocaust and Related Studies. Post-baccalaureate Certificate
Holocaust and Related Studies. Graduate/Professional Certificate
Health and Physical Education/Fitness. Bachelor's Degree
Religion/Religious Studies. Undergraduate Certificate or Diploma
Religion/Religious Studies. Bachelor's Degree
Religious/Sacred Music. Undergraduate Certificate or Diploma
Religious/Sacred Music. Bachelor's Degree
Religious/Sacred Music. Graduate/Professional Certificate
Chemistry. Bachelor's Degree
Psychology, General. Bachelor's Degree
Criminal Justice and Corrections. Bachelor's Degree
Security Science and Technology. Bachelor's Degree
Human Services, General. Bachelor's Degree
Social Work. Bachelor's Degree
International Relations and National Security Studies. Bachelor's Degree
Political Science and Government. Bachelor's Degree
Sociology. Bachelor's Degree
Dance. Bachelor's Degree
Design and Applied Arts. Undergraduate Certificate or Diploma
Design and Applied Arts. Bachelor's Degree
Drama/Theatre Arts and Stagecraft. Bachelor's Degree
Fine and Studio Arts. Bachelor's Degree
Music. Bachelor's Degree
Arts, Entertainment,and Media Management. Bachelor's Degree
Health Services/Allied Health/Health Sciences, General. Bachelor's Degree
Advanced/Graduate Dentistry and Oral Sciences. Post-baccalaureate Certificate
Advanced/Graduate Dentistry and Oral Sciences. Master's Degree
Advanced/Graduate Dentistry and Oral Sciences. Graduate/Professional Certificate
Health and Medical Administrative Services. Bachelor's Degree
Allied Health Diagnostic, Intervention, and Treatment Professions. Bachelor's Degree
Allied Health Diagnostic, Intervention, and Treatment Professions. Master's Degree
Allied Health Diagnostic, Intervention, and Treatment Professions. Graduate/Professional Certificate
Clinical/Medical Laboratory Science/Research and Allied Professions. Bachelor's Degree
Health/Medical Preparatory Programs. Bachelor's Degree
Mental and Social Health Services and Allied Professions. Master's Degree
Public Health. Bachelor's Degree
Rehabilitation and Therapeutic Professions. Undergraduate Certificate or Diploma
Rehabilitation and Therapeutic Professions. Bachelor's Degree
Rehabilitation and Therapeutic Professions. Post-baccalaureate Certificate
Rehabilitation and Therapeutic Professions. Master's Degree
Dietetics and Clinical Nutrition Services. Bachelor's Degree
Registered Nursing, Nursing Administration, Nursing Research and Clinical Nursing. Bachelor's Degree
Business Administration, Management and Operations. Undergraduate Certificate or Diploma
Business Administration, Management and Operations. Bachelor's Degree
Business Administration, Management and Operations. Master's Degree
Business Administration, Management and Operations. Graduate/Professional Certificate
Accounting and Related Services. Bachelor's Degree
Entrepreneurial and Small Business Operations. Bachelor's Degree
Hospitality Administration/Management. Bachelor's Degree
Human Resources Management and Services. Bachelor's Degree
International Business. Bachelor's Degree
Management Information Systems and Services. Bachelor's Degree
Management Sciences and Quantitative Methods. Undergraduate Certificate or Diploma
Management Sciences and Quantitative Methods. Bachelor's Degree
Marketing. Bachelor's Degree
History. Bachelor's Degree
